[asd_program_button /]The mean annual income of a firefighter is around $49,000 with the median around $46,000. The figures may vary based on the what state he is in or his education degree or his skills and experience. Below is a listing of these aspects and how they can increase or decrease your salary being a firefighter.
Location Matters
Firefighter’s earnings can be decided by the place of the department you’re assigned. This is due to a few components like – population size, availability of firemen as well as frequency of fighters. A place exactly where fire takes place regularly will probably have higher salary compared to less event of fire areas. New York has the greatest rate among firefighters with 70% above the national mean. While Columbia pays the lowest at 38%.

Length of Work Experience
Experience is commonly a major key in deciding someone’s salary. As a firefighter, your revenue can rise about 50% with experience in the field of Two decades. This is extremely high when compared to other careers which normally see a 15-20% rise in the same length of time.

Industry
By the end of the day, your company signs your paycheck. Based on the Bureau of Labor Statistics, the highest paying employers for this job are not the government but private companies. This includes companies that handle waste management, coal as well as oil production, and metal product production. However, the local and also the state government still employ the most number of firefighters.

[asd_program_button /]There are currently about 300,000 firemen employed in the USA. There’s a steady advancement of 5% for the next few years till 2024. This is the average progress rate of any normal profession. Which means that there would be about 12,000 new jobs by 2024. But, this also means that there will be that much more individuals hoping to get the job too. Therefore, there will be some competition. This is mainly because of the low education specifications and the attractions of a public service job. The pay may not be very high, but the benefits make up for that. It’s estimated that there may be about 100 people competing for the same position by 2024.

Paramedic Training
All of the firefighters need to have this EMT certification. The one required is the EMT-B or the EMT-Basic. This certifies firefighters that they know what to perform in the event of fires or in accidents. 12 months is needed to be able to complete this training. Extinguishing Fires
This is the primary role of firefighters. They’re always in check waiting for a call for their expert services. When a distress call is received, firefighters together with their devices rush to the fire area to extinguish it. There are also fire trucks that are used for transporting harmed fire victims.
[asd_program_button /]At the scene of the fire, every individual has a different job. A certain firefighter maybe in charge of controlling the ladder and hose. Another firefighter is solely for extinguishing the fire, while other perform the rescue of fire victims. Similar to any other team which has a leader commanding the operation, their group is in the direction by their commanding officer. They work in shiftings, because of that, each shifting unit has its corresponding officers.

Fire Investigation
To teach people about how to avoid fires, the firemen/firewomen need to first find the cause of the fire. They must identify what caused it so they could prevent further such scenarios. Instances like criminals set the first to blow up are probable. Working with police officers, it’s firefighter’s task to figure out what causes the fire or who possibly started it. There are firefighters who’re also called arson investigators which are experts fire investigation. Together with the police, they work to check into possible arsonists.
